Dorney Lake criminal damageStaff members at Dorney Lake, situated on the Berkshire-Buckinghamshire border, have reported illegal swimming and criminal damage to facilities. Police say will be making surprise visits to the private lake and to the area over the medium term. Security is a concern as the 2km (1.2-mile) stretch of water will be the venue for the various rowing events at the Olympics in two years’ time. Sgt Dave Bryan said: “If we catch anyone who shouldn’t be there, we will deal with them appropriately.”
